Please submit a written statement between 500-750 words explaining why you are applying to the MSJ degree program. Specifically discuss how the MSJ degree will help you achieve your professional and personal goals. Explain how your employment directly relates with your concentration of choice.

My name is Elizabeth King-Foster, and I am writing this personal statement to express my enthusiasm for applying to the Master of Science in Jurisprudence (MSJ) degree program with a concentration in Health & Hospital Law. Pursuing this degree represents a significant step towards fulfilling my long-held ambition of developing a career in legal studies, specifically in the health sector.
For over three years, I have been employed at the New Jersey Department of Health, working in the Certificate of Need and Licensing Division. This experience has provided me with invaluable insights into the regulatory mechanisms and compliance issues surrounding healthcare delivery in the state. Additionally, I have gained hands-on knowledge of the operational frameworks that govern healthcare facilities, which has deepened my understanding of the complexities of health law. This role has fueled my passion for pursuing an MSJ degree, as I recognize the importance of legal frameworks in shaping health policies and ensuring public safety.
My goal in applying for the MSJ program is to enhance my expertise in health law and to position myself for advanced roles within the regulatory sector. As I continue working in the health department, I aim to contribute to the development of policies that ensure ethical practices and protect patient rights in New Jersey. By obtaining an MSJ degree, I will acquire the advanced legal knowledge and analytical skills necessary to navigate the challenging legal landscape of healthcare. My long-term professional goal is to become a policy advisor or legal consultant specializing in health law, where I can advocate for laws that promote public health and ensure equitable access to healthcare services.
In addition to my current role, my previous 15 years at the New Jersey Department of Education have equipped me with a strong foundation in public administration and policy analysis. My experience in the education sector has instilled in me the importance of understanding the interconnectedness of various public policies, including those related to health and education. This holistic perspective is essential as I pursue my concentration in Health & Hospital Law, as it allows me to consider the broader implications of health policies on educational outcomes and community well-being.
Moreover, I proudly serve in the New Jersey Army National Guard, where I have developed strong leadership and teamwork skills. My military experience has taught me the significance of discipline, resilience, and commitment to service—values that I carry with me in my professional life and that will greatly enhance my performance in the MSJ program. I believe that the combination of my military service, coupled with my professional experiences in health and education, gives me a unique perspective that will contribute to the diversity of the program and enrich discussions with classmates and faculty.
The MSJ program’s curriculum aligns perfectly with my career objectives, especially the structured approach to legal education that emphasizes practical application. I am particularly interested in courses that cover health policy, health care law, and regulatory compliance. These subjects are integral to my understanding of the legal environment in which healthcare operates. I am eager to learn from experienced faculty who share my commitment to advancing the field of health law.
I am excited about the opportunity to engage in a program that not only addresses the theoretical foundations of law but also emphasizes real-world applications through case studies and experiential learning. I believe that this approach will better prepare me for the challenges I will face in my professional journey in health law. Additionally, being part of a diverse cohort will allow me to exchange ideas with peers who bring different perspectives and experiences to the classroom.
In conclusion, I am passionate about pursuing the MSJ degree with a concentration in Health & Hospital Law, as it will empower me to make meaningful contributions to the legal landscape of healthcare in New Jersey. I am eager to not only advance my career but also to uphold the values of justice, advocacy, and public health through my future work in health law. My journey thus far has equipped me with the necessary skills and experiences to succeed in this program, and I look forward to the opportunity to engage in rigorous study and collaborative learning at your esteemed institution. Thank you for considering my application.
